Linux操作系统中,root密码是非常重要的敏感信息,它类似于Windows操作系统中的管理员密码。root密码是系统的最高权限,拥有root权限的用户可以对操作系统进行各种操作,包括修改系统文件、安装软件、更改系统设置等。因此,保护好root密码对系统安全至关重要。

在Linux系统中,root密码一般只有系统管理员才知道,其他普通用户无法获取。但是有时候管理员需要在脚本中使用root密码来执行一些特定的操作。在这种情况下,管理员需要注意保护好root密码,避免被恶意攻击者获取。

一种保护root密码的方法是使用加密的方式存储root密码。在脚本中,管理员可以将root密码存储在一个加密的文件中,然后在脚本中读取并解密该文件。这样即使脚本泄露,恶意攻击者也无法直接获取root密码。

另一种方法是使用sudo命令来执行需要root权限的操作。sudo命令是一种授权工具,允许普通用户以root权限执行特定的命令。管理员可以将需要root权限的命令添加到sudo配置文件中,并将脚本中的相关命令改为sudo命令。这样即使脚本被攻击者获取,他们也无法直接获得root权限。

除了保护root密码外,管理员还应该注意定期更改root密码。定期更改密码是一种很好的安全措施,可以有效降低被破解的风险。管理员可以设置一个策略,每隔一段时间就强制要求更改root密码,并要求密码强度较高,包括大小写字母、数字和特殊字符。

此外,管理员还可以采取其他措施来增强系统安全,如限制用户对系统的访问权限、定期监控系统日志、安装防火墙等。这些措施可以帮助管理员及时发现并应对潜在的安全威胁,保护系统免受攻击。

总的来说,保护好root密码对系统安全至关重要。管理员应该注意加密存储root密码、使用sudo命令执行需要root权限的操作、定期更改root密码等措施,同时还应该采取其他安全措施来保护系统免受攻击。通过这些措施,管理员可以有效提高系统的安全性,保护系统中的重要数据和文件不被泄露或损坏。